Some platforms may use a single device tree to describe two address spaces, as described in d9f43babb998 ("Documentation: dt: Add bindings for Secure-only devices"). We extend the use of the secure- prefix to the stdout-path property, so that the Secure firmware may use a different console device than the one used by the kernel. This alone is okay, but continued additions of secure-* properties doesn't seem very scalable. Is this it or do you have other needs? What happens when we have 3 modes/address spaces?
How is this different from status/secure-status? I have no other needs for the moment. I'm experimenting with the introduction of DT in OP-TEE. The secure-status property (or lack thereof) already allows me to know if a device can be used by the secure OS and how it should be mapped (secure vs. non-secure). This extension allows me to reuse the same TEE binary and change the console, which is a simple use case to demonstrate the advantage of using the DT in the secure FW.
Maybe we should allow stdout-path to have multiple strings and secure fw grabs the first one and updates the DT removing it (perhaps only if the device is secure only). Might be nice to have multiple ones supported anyway (like we can do on the kernel command line: "console=ttyS0 console=ttyS1").
The problem I see with removing entries is that the secure firmware may have multiple stages (say, ARM Trusted Firmware plus a secure OS such as OP-TEE). Thanks, -- Jerome
